Output ca7920344d679e121d62ed7a6cb96ef986e0724f7cbf04cf27f9b11c80e2e136:5

value
501297
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4009a038bac5b2f8b764e75cc6b89a9f21956638 OP_EQUAL
address
37Xchdwi89DH5F6EjPeD9PSayGjgxzffcE
transaction
ca7920344d679e121d62ed7a6cb96ef986e0724f7cbf04cf27f9b11c80e2e136
spent
true